Ticket #2907 — Signature check fails on report builder export

Support: customers exporting from the Tallyvane report builder see a signature verification error after the sorting-stability patch. The patch changed row ordering in grouped exports, which altered the serialized payload, so exports signed before the patch now fail verification against cached manifests. Advise customers to regenerate reports; old exports cannot be re-verified. Fresh exports are signed with the key below.

signing key of fadug-haweg = bky19_x2JJNa4RuE34mQa9TgK

The tax-rate lookup cache in the Breva checkout service worries me. Entries are keyed only by region code, so a stale or poisoned entry would apply the wrong rate to every order in that region until expiry. Please verify: TTLs are short enough to bound exposure, negative lookups aren't cached, and the refresh path revalidates against the signed rate feed rather than trusting upstream blindly. Also confirm eviction is size-bounded so an attacker can't churn the keyspace. Current cache settings for review:

limits module of yagaf-yajef:
RATE_LIMITS = {
    "novwyn": 950,
    "wenath": 428,
    "prawyn": 413,
    "gorvan": 539,
    "praael": 870,
    "drumir": 113,
    "gordor": 439,
}

Subject: Memtrace cut-over complete

Team,

Cut-over to Memtrace v2 for GPU memory profiling finished last night. Old v1 agents are disabled; any tickets referencing v1 dashboards should be closed as resolved-by-migration. Sampling overhead is now under 2% and allocation traces include kernel names. Known gap: profiles older than 30 days were not migrated. Point customers at the v2 docs for setup questions. For reference when troubleshooting, the agent now runs with the following configuration.

settings of bagaf-bawip:
[aldax]
port = 5000
region = south-4
host = aldax.brasklabs.corp
team = brivan
timeout_ms = 2000
retries = 2